Output 728ea31b9a32c9357946c44b1de038fe536c7d34c740b57b4046f28550168351:0

value
99285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b84a31a9fd36bd3b041fe64cf664895f7daacca OP_EQUAL
address
34CX4WfEvZGcKs4uU712Zv4ekcaYa8YT5Z
transaction
728ea31b9a32c9357946c44b1de038fe536c7d34c740b57b4046f28550168351
confirmations
147088
spent
true